Description

The Cold Steel Voyager series is designed to be the true “everyman” knife. Lightweight, comfortable, and super sharp, they are rugged, dependable and perfect for hunting and camping as well as general utility and daily cutting chores. Voyagers excel in many survival and rescue applications, and they have proven to be very popular with Police and Military personnel, who appreciate the combination of the cutting performance and safety that they offer.

Each knife in the extensive Voyager series is precision engineered and held to the most exacting standards. The Voyager series features Japanese AUS10A Alloy Blades, and Cold Steel's Tri-Ad locking mechanism - which is quite possibly the most secure, safe and shock resistant lock on the market today! The Voyager’s ergonomic Griv-Ex handles (reinforced with heat treated 6061 aluminum liners) provide both great comfort and a secure grip even under extended use in tough conditions.

This is the Cold Steel XL Voyager Tanto - the extra large version with a plain edged, tanto shaped blade.

    Cold Steel Voyager XL Tanto plain edge

    Posted by Benbo on 28th Aug 2025

    What a lot of knife for £95! I'm not a Cold Steel fan-boy by any stretch but this is an excellent knife for the money. It fills the gap between my Spyderco Resilience and the larger Rajah and Espada XL G10. This folder has become my EDC for keeping the trails and styles around my (very rural) location clear of brambles and nettles. The handle shape is so functional and the hollow-ground blade snicks through surprisingly thick substrate with ease. Sharp out of the box and even grinds. Well centered. Lock seems secure and on this specimen, easy enough to release. I've smoothed the textured surface under the clip (popular mod to avoid trouser chewing) and fitted a Snaggletooth for wave opening with one-hand. Can be flicked open easily without it though. Be careful closing it one-handed; the weighty blade can easily get up enough momentum to catch carelessly aced fingers... The Aus10a steel may not be a high carbide super steel but it's ideal for this blade: good edge stability and easy to resharpen. I'm so impressed I may get a second in case it gets discontinued or price goes up.
